How ORMs Map Data and Queries

Object-Relational Mapping, or ORM works by creating a bridge between your object-oriented code and your relational database. At its simplest, it maps your classes to database tables and your objects to rows. This lets you work with familiar programming constructs while the ORM handles all the heavy lifting in the background.

Here's how it plays out: when you interact with a class in your code, say, creating a new user or updating a product; the ORM translates that action into an SQL query. Writing raw SQL isn’t necessary here. You work in the language you're already using, and the ORM takes care of retrieving, updating, or deleting the corresponding data in the database.

The real beauty of this process is how much it simplifies daily tasks. When you need to fetch data, the ORM generates the query for you. Adding rows, deleting records, or making bulk updates works the same way.

When it comes to using Object-Relational Mapping (ORM) systems in app development, there's a lot to love, and a few things to watch out for.

Benefits of ORMs:

  • Increased Productivity: ORMs take the grunt work out of database management, by automating SQL query generation, developers can focus on building features instead of wrestling with manual database code. This means faster development cycles—something every startup craves.
  • Improved Security: Because ORMs use parameterized queries, they naturally help protect against SQL injection attacks. It's like having a built-in security guard for your database.
  • Database Agnosticism: Switching databases? No problem. ORMs abstract data interactions, making it easier to transition from one system to another without massive rewrites.
  • Simplified Query Management: With ORMs, you don't need to be an SQL wizard. Object-oriented code handles most of the heavy lifting, so even teams with limited SQL experience can manage complex data operations.

Drawbacks to Consider:

  • Performance Overhead: Auto-generated queries aren't always optimized. For data-heavy apps with lots of complexity, this can impact performance.
  • Learning Curve: ORMs simplify work, but only after you've mastered them. For devs new to the concept, the initial ramp-up can take some time.
  • Limited Flexibility: While ORMs shine in everyday use, they sometimes fall short for custom or highly complex queries. In those cases, you may still need to write raw SQL directly.
  • Vendor Lock-In: Get too cozy with a specific ORM, and transitioning to another solution down the line could feel like starting from scratch.

ORMs are a powerful tool, but they're not a one-size-fits-all solution.

For startups looking to move fast, they can significantly boost development speed, if your project's needs align with their strengths.
